BestCrypt Data Shelter can display its System Tray Icon in the right bottom corner of the desktop. To activate the icon, click the Settings command from the left pane of the main window of the program. The following window will appear.

BestCrypt Data Shelter icon in the System Tray will appear if you set the Show in System tray option in the dialog window. Please note that BestCrypt Data Shelter shows notification messages in the System Tray area. By setting options for the various events reported by the program you can increase or decrease the number of the reported events.

If you click the BestCrypt Data Shelter Icon in the System Tray by mouse, the following menu will appear.

From the menu you can quickly run the program (if needed, as Administrator) and view the Log file of the program.

Besides of quick starting BestCrypt Data Shelter program, the System Tray Icon displays informational messages of the program:

  • When you change policy for the protected folder, the following window appears:

You can click the Log File reference link to view more detail about the event in the BestCrypt Data Shelter LogViewer program. 

  • When BestCrypt Data Shelter denies some program from accessing the file in the protected folder, the following notification window appears.

You can click the Log File reference link and find the log string corresponding to the event of not granting access for the program attempting to read the file in the protected folder. Then, as the chapter Log file explains, you can run the Analyze access grant command for the log string and find out what the rule in the protection policy caused the event. 

  • As the chapter Creating policy based on folder access history explains, you can create the protection policy from the history of accessing the folder by programs. You can ask the program to accumulate the history and then review it after some time, for example, after a couple of days. When will it be the time to review the history, BestCrypt Data Shelter system tray icon will show you the following notification.

  • As the chapter Encrypted backup of the folder explains, you can create encrypted and compressed backup archive file for the protected folder. Besides, you can make BestCrypt Data Shelter notifying you regularly (monthly, weekly, daily) about updating the backup archive. When will it be the time to update the archive, BestCrypt Data Shelter system tray icon will show you the following notification.

  • BestCrypt Data Shelter monitors the way of accessing files in the protected folders. The program can detect an abnormal activity of some processes, for example, when the sign of ransomware activity detected. If it happens, BestCrypt Data Shelter can terminate the process momentarily. In this case the following notification appears.

  • BestCrypt Data Shelter remembers the history of running processes. The history includes the hash (or secure checksum) of the executable files. If such a file is modified, in some cases it may mean that it is infected. When BestCrypt Data Shelter detects a modification of some executable file and the corresponding program accesses a protected folder, the program notifies the user and temporarily denies access to the folder for the program. In this case the following notification appears.
